Introduction to Go Concurrency

via CodeSignal

Overview

This course provides an introduction to concurrency in Go. It covers fundamental concepts, including goroutines, the Go Memory Model, and basic synchronization techniques. Students will learn how to create and manage goroutines, understand data sharing between goroutines using primitive approaches, and grasp the importance of synchronization to prevent concurrency issues like race conditions.

Syllabus

  • Unit 1: Introduction to Go Concurrency
    • Run Your First Goroutine
    • Pass a Parameter to a Goroutine with WaitGroup
    • Fix the Goroutine Synchronization Bug
    • Launching a Goroutine with WaitGroup
    • Launch a Goroutine with a Message and WaitGroup
  • Unit 2: Goroutine Lifecycle and Operations
    • Goroutine Creation and Management with WaitGroup and Independent Goroutine
    • Run Goroutines Without Waiting
    • Fix Goroutine Completion with WaitGroup
    • Managing Goroutines with WaitGroup and Anonymous Function
    • Goroutine Management with WaitGroup and Anonymous Goroutine
  • Unit 3: Synchronizing Shared Data
    • Run a Synchronized Counter with sync.Mutex in Go
    • Fix Mutex Bug in Go SynchronizedCounter
    • Goroutine-Safe Counter with Mutex and WaitGroup
    • Synchronized Counter with Goroutines, Mutex, and WaitGroup
  • Unit 4: Simple Concurrent Application
    • Run Concurrent File Downloads with Goroutines
    • Synchronize Goroutine Output Using sync.Mutex
    • Concurrent Order Processing with Goroutines and WaitGroup
    • Concurrent File Downloader with Goroutines and WaitGroup
    • Concurrent Message Sender with Goroutines and WaitGroup
    • Concurrent Photographers with Goroutines, Mutex, and WaitGroup
